Mathematical Model Cooling Agglomeration Ferrous in Layer
Journal Title: Analele Universitatii "Dunarea de Jos" din Galati. Fascicula IX, Metalurgie si Stiinta Materialelor - Year 2009, Vol 32, Issue 2
Abstract
Mathematical model is based on discretization agglomeration areas layer deposited on very small. The τ Δ cooling time and the elements of space and elements xi time relationship is discretization as volume control. Based on the mathematical model was presented a program for simulation agglomerates ferrous cooling. The developed program provides the possibilities for the calculation of parameters of air cooler agglomeration.
